Luxor

Egypt is surely on the top of every history lover's bucket list. Nowhere is the history more engrossing than in Luxor. From amazing monuments dating back to ancient Thebes to rows of temples up the Nile, this remarkable city is full the stories of past greatness.

The East Bank – or the central part of Luxor Township – is the hotbed for tourism. This is where most of the hotels and resorts are, while the West Bank is home to the ancient ruins and archaeological wonders you'll want to explore.

Before traveling to Egypt, be sure to check on the current affairs and political climate. It could have a major effect on the amount of tourists visiting, and, if conditions are too dangerous, you may want to reschedule. Also note, ladies, to avoid any issues, dress modestly. This is a very conservative region of the world. The less skin showing, the better.

Kingston

Kingston is Jamaica's capital city with a population of about 579,000. For being located on an island, Kingston is a very large city with several different zip codes. Not only is Kingston the cultural capital of the country, but also the commercial one as well.

Which place is cheaper, Kingston or Luxor?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ations. These travel costs come from the actual spending of real travelers.

The average daily cost (per person) in Luxor is $33, while the average daily cost in Kingston is $123.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. What follows is a categorical breakdown of travel costs for Luxor and Kingston in more detail.

When is the best time to visit Luxor or Kingston?

Both destinations experience a warmer climate with nice weather most of the year. Instead of summer and winter seasons, they usually have a rainy season and a dry season.

Should I visit Luxor or Kingston in the Summer?

Both Kingston and Luxor are popular destinations to visit in the summer with plenty of activities. The warm climate attracts visitors to Luxor throughout the year. Plenty of visitors come to Kingston because of the warm climate and sunshine that lasts throughout the year.

In July, Luxor usually receives less rain than Kingston. Luxor gets 0 mm (0 in) of rain, while Kingston receives 40 mm (1.6 in) of rain each month for the summer.

The heat can be very extreme in Luxor. In the summer, Luxor is a little warmer than Kingston. Typically, the summer temperatures in Luxor in July average around 33°C (91°F), and Kingston averages at about 29°C (83°F).

Typical Weather for Kingston and Luxor

Luxor Kingston
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an 14°C (57°F) 0 mm (0 in) 26°C (79°F) 18 mm (0.7 in)
Feb 15°C (59°F) 0 mm (0 in) 26°C (79°F) 16 mm (0.6 in)
Mar 20°C (68°F) 0 mm (0 in) 26°C (80°F) 14 mm (0.6 in)
Apr 25°C (77°F) 0 mm (0 in) 26°C (80°F) 27 mm (1.1 in)
May 30°C (86°F) 0 mm (0 in) 28°C (82°F) 100 mm (3.9 in)
Jun 32°C (90°F) 0 mm (0 in) 28°C (83°F) 83 mm (3.3 in)
Jul 33°C (91°F) 0 mm (0 in) 29°C (83°F) 40 mm (1.6 in)
Aug 31°C (88°F) 0 mm (0 in) 29°C (83°F) 81 mm (3.2 in)
Sep 30°C (86°F) 0 mm (0 in) 29°C (83°F) 107 mm (4.2 in)
Oct 25°C (77°F) 1 mm (0 in) 28°C (82°F) 167 mm (6.6 in)
Nov 20°C (68°F) 0 mm (0 in) 28°C (82°F) 61 mm (2.4 in)
Dec 15°C (59°F) 0 mm (0 in) 27°C (80°F) 31 mm (1.2 in)
